I'm going to give my 2 cents. I had 22's on my Escalade and man were they a pain in the a$$. I live in the Northeast and I couldn't keep them on all year because of the sand/salt issue in the winter. I had to have them balanced every time i put them on. They were supper heavy and my gas mileage went down. Personally I feel 22's are to big for the TB 20's fit the truck nice. But I do agree with get whatever you want. Its your truck not ours.
